Dibao Wine Estate offers professional red wine buyback services, including the 1972 Romanée-Conti La Tâche Grand Cru. The year 1972 was a challenging yet classic vintage for Burgundy. After a cold spring and a long growing season, only wineries with top-notch craftsmanship, such as DRC Domaine de la Romanée-Conti, could produce wines with solid structure, balanced acidity, and great aging potential in that vintage. The 1972 La Tâche is known as a "low-key treasure" by experienced collectors, and its deep minerality and aged aromas of dried leaves and truffle have maintained its steady appreciation value at auctions.

1972 La Tâche Authentication and Condition Assessment Points

During the process of buyback 1972 La Tâche, the details of the bottle determine its ultimate market value. Our professional appraisal team will conduct an in-depth evaluation based on the following aspects:

  • 1972 Romanée Conti La Tâche Grand Cru Label Integrity: Observe for cellar mold or moisture marks. An original and clear label is a core standard for fine old wine auctions.
  • Fill Level: For rare old wines from the 1970s, a fill level maintained at or above the base neck indicates excellent storage conditions and higher value.
  • Anti-counterfeiting Spray Code and Number: Each bottle of La Tâche has a unique serial number. We will compare its circulation history with our database to ensure legitimate origin.
  • Cork and Capsule: Check for signs of wine seepage or artificial re-corking to ensure it is original and unopened.

1972 Romanée Conti La Tâche Grand Cru: Checklist Before Selling

The 1972 Romanée Conti La Tâche Grand Cru is from the 1972 vintage of DRC / Romanée-Conti. Its value cannot be solely determined by the vintage's reputation; the front and back labels, volume, and signs of preservation will collectively influence the buyer's understanding of the physical condition.

When preparing photos of the 1972 Romanée Conti La Tâche Grand Cru, it's best to photograph the front label, back label, capsule, fill level, and bottle punt separately. If there's an original wooden case or provenance records, these should also be included.
